Default My Blog Idea: Stories of Success

Ok, I've been wanting to do this blog-type thing for a good long time now. What I want to do is be a reference for success stories. That is, for example, if someone wants to quit smoking, on my site, there would be several stories of people who successfully quit smoking and their stories of how they did it. Or someone who is very shy and wants to overcome it would find several stories of people who've done that. That is, I want to have a repository of stories that can inspire and instruct on how to achieve things. It would have stories by both well known people, as well as stories from individuals.

Why? Because stories are powerful. People are influenced more by stories then anything. I remember when I was at my absolute lowest point, I'd desperately seek for such stories. I remember feeling so inspired when I'd read such a story.

This could also be a place where people could achieve things and then send the info for their story to be displayed to the world so that others could be inspired and learn from it.

I've asked on other forums for things of this nature, but I haven't found any site that does this well. Some sites I've viewed try to attempt to do this, but they only had a few stories. If you happen to know of someone else who is already doing as good or better then what I envision in my mind, then let me know. I'd be willing to abondon my idea if someone else is already doing something as good as or better then what I envision in my mind.

This was something too that I couldn't really do if I was a darkworker, because I couldn't be sure of making money off it. However, lately I've been playing with this lightworker stuff. Thus this would be something natural and fun for me to work on without getting hung up on making money off it.

Any thoughts on this?

Btw, setting up a blog is really easy. I bought two domains and a hosting package, that took five minutes to do it and half an hour till I could use them, and costs 5 euros a month. Installing a double wordpress really took only five minutes, just like they say. And now I'm playing and having fun
If you go to blogger or wordpress.com, it'll cost you nothing at all and take only one minute.
